Julie Ann Weatherman

Born: August 20, 1954
Passed: August 21, 2013
Funeral Home: Joyce Funeral Home
Funeral Service is 2:00 p.m., Saturday, August 24, at the Joyce Funeral Home. Burial is in Crown Hill Cemetery, Ruthven. The family will greet friends from noon until the time of service at the funeral home on Saturday. Julie Ann Weatherman was born August 20, 1954 in Fort Dodge, Iowa, the daughter of Andrew and Norma (Blanck) Miller. She attended Gilmore City Schools and was a graduate of Gilmore City High School. Julie lived in the Terrill and Fostoria area where she raised her three children, and currently, she resided in Ruthven. Julie enjoyed camping, listening to music, and gardening. She loved her four dogs, and treasured the time she spent having a good time with her family and friends On Wednesday, August 21, 2013, Julie passed away at the Spencer Hospital after a courageous battle with cancer.
